Q.Lilac Bush Without Flowers

Anonymous added on April 29, 2011 | Answered

I have a lilac bush that doesn’t get flowers. I planted two of them last year, both the same kind. One had a few flowers last year and is producing buds for flowers this year. The second had no flowers last year and has no flower buds forming this year. Are there some that do not get flowers?

They all produce flowers. It is likely a phosphorus deficiency. Fertilize it with a phosphorus rich fertilizer to help it bloom.
